Output 91e81624c2dfedb22c2f1b61868948ef1295addcd3a930204c5e41ba7f492091:1

value
35000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ef67b3adbe54c611ac81f4e918182a7285a1444e OP_EQUAL
address
MVj1xcKwPhVnmXPAWdnaEzqzaesdaYHrQr
transaction
91e81624c2dfedb22c2f1b61868948ef1295addcd3a930204c5e41ba7f492091
spent
true